HFC’s Culinary Wellness Café reopens Feb. 5
Formerly known as the Food Truck, HFC’s Culinary Wellness Café reopens for the Winter 2020 Semester on Wednesday, Feb. 5, from 11:00 a.m. to 2:00 p.m. Located inside the Skylight Café and just outside the Fifty-One O One restaurant (also reopening Feb. 5) in the Student & Culinary Arts Center (Bldg. M on the main campus), the Culinary Wellness Café offers great lunch options at $5.30 for a meal and one side dish. Additional sides are $2.
The Culinary Wellness Cafe offers freshly prepared lunches-to-go during the Fall and Winter semesters. Halal and vegetarian options are available. Credit cards are accepted.
